Fels Public Policy Internships

The Fels Public Policy Internship Program facilitates placements in political campaigns,  international organizations, Congressional offices, media outlets, and non-profit groups in Washington and New York City. Housed in the Fels Institute of Government, program staff can offer advice and use their expertise and contacts to place students in the most appropriate internship. The program makes every effort to place students in paid positions, though many interesting and valuable internships are unpaid. While most internships involve some amount of clerical work, sponsors are expected to provide interns the opportunity to work on a substantive project, participate in meetings as appropriate, and meet with individuals who may guide them as they plan their future careers. Sophomores and juniors in the College interested in summer internships are welcome to apply, as are students enrolled in the political science department’s Washington Semester program.

In addition to helping students find internships, the Fels Public Policy Internship Program also operates the Penn in Washington Program in Washington from June 1 to July 29.  Program staff organize speakers, social events, and alumni networking lunches For more information on the program, visit the Fels website.
